Clinical Operations Leader
to oversee and manage external FSP Clinical Site Managers through outsourcing vendors, and drive stakeholder engagement in a complex matrix organization. In this role,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the successful and seamless execution of clinical trials by fostering strong internal and external relationships, optimizing processes and achieving business goals. Your role Leadership and Team Management Provide leadership and oversight to external FSP Clinical Site Managers via outsourcing vendors, ensuring alignment with organizational goals and compliance with quality standards.
Mentor and support team members in their professional growth and technical development.
Vendor and Outsourcing Management Act as the primary liaison for outsourcing vendors, ensuring alignment with clinical trial objectives and compliance with regulatory standards.
Address vendor-related challenges and implement corrective actions as necessary working with the global site management team.
Matrix Collaboration Serve as the critical link between the local US organization and the global functional team, balancing regional needs with global objectives.
Collaborate with global counterparts to harmonize processes, share best practices, and implement company-wide initiatives.
Act as a change agent to adapt global strategies to the local context while ensuring compliance and efficiency.
Operational Excellence Oversee the planning, execution, and delivery of clinical trials, focusing on site activation, patient enrollment, and data quality in alignment with Global Clinical Operations.
Ensure compliance with ICH-GCP, local regulations, and company policies across all clinical activities.
Champion risk-based quality management and operational improvements to enhance efficiency and outcomes.
Who are you? Bachelor’s degree in life sciences, healthcare, or a related field. An advanced degree (e.g., Master’s, PharmD, or PhD) is preferred.
7-10 years of progressive experience in clinical operations, including direct site management and vendor oversight.
Deep knowledge and understanding of cell therapy, preferably autologous CAR-T cell therapy.
Demonstrated success managing teams and stakeholders in a matrix environment.
Proven track record of leading clinical trials in local and global setting.
Strong knowledge of ICH-GCP guidelines, local regulatory requirements, and international clinical trial regulations.
Excellent interpersonal and communication skills to engage internal and external stakeholders effectively.
Solid strategic thinking to balance short-term execution with long-term planning and alignment across local and global priorities.
Ability to address challenges and implement solutions.
